I have been reading Paul Dunstall's tuining stuff. It is interesting but very dated. He says that with a Norton race bike, the motor should be just slightly over-revving on the fastest part of the race circuit. My experience has been, you need to keep the Commando motor pulling hard to get the most out of it. At peak revs, it goes nowhere fast. My motor will pull right up though the top of the usable rev range and on to oblivion - but if the gearing is higher, the bike is faster. It is the difference between torque and horsepower. I use very high overall gearing but close ratios to keep the motor on the boil.

If you geared a racing Norton, any Norton like that in the UK , you will find at least half the field zooming past you down the longest straight . . .
 
What do you do ? Do you keep the bike slightly under-geared in top and rev it. Or do you keep it pulling at the ends of the straights ? - We are probably talking about one tooth on one sprocket ?

Gear properly, so it pulls about 7500 at the end of a long straight. At Snetterton, that's over 145MPH on my gearing

and no, I lose NOTHING coming out of the corners

A racer has no excuse but to gear properly, there should be a assortment range of sprockets in his/her toolbox. Its not rocket science to gear the bike to pull maximum revs at the end of the fastest straight.
